Ticket #4482: Snapshot tests for the Glimmerpane UI component library are failing in CI because the render-service credential expired on Monday. The snapshot uploader at Fernwick cannot authenticate against the Pixelvault diffing service, so all visual regression checks are blocked. Support should apply the replacement credential to the CI secrets store and re-run the pipeline. The new key is below.

API key for kajeg-tajop: qvz3-w1m

// DIGEST_BATCH_WINDOW_MIN sets the scheduling window for Mailweft's
// batch email digests. Shrinking it overloads the Harrowgate queue at
// peak; widening it delays morning digests past the SLA. Current value
// reflects the October load test. Changes need sync approval. The
// reference build's token is below.

build token for tawif-bahip: htk31_68bba16e1afabfef4ecc69408c06f16

## Local Setup

Cold starts on the Quillfall handlers are sensitive to database latency, so reproduce them carefully: run the local Postgres container first, wait for it to report healthy, then invoke the handler with a cleared warm pool. Skipping the wait produces misleading timings that have confused triage before. Point your local environment at the database using the connection string that follows.

database URL for kaguf-hawip: clickhouse://tamvan_svc:8MGpJJIkflUIuq@db-11e4.nelvrolabs.test:5432/oliys

# Break-Glass Access — StageGrid Seat-Map Renderer

If the StageGrid renderer for the Orpheline Playhouse goes unresponsive and normal admin logins fail, support staff may use the break-glass path. Confirm with the duty lead first, then open the emergency console from the Marwick operations host and select the renderer's recovery profile. The console will prompt for the emergency passphrase, which is recorded here for convenience.

unlock words, fawig-bagef: olidor-holir-istox-holath-tamys-quenion-giliel

## Onboarding: Query Planner Regressions (Marlstone DB)

After each Marlstone upgrade, watch for plans flipping from index scans to sequential scans on the orders tables. Symptom: p99 latency doubles within an hour of deploy. First steps: diff captured plans in the planner snapshot bucket, check stats freshness, and re-run ANALYZE on affected tables. Do not pin plans without approval. If the regression persists past one ANALYZE cycle, escalate to the storage team.

alerts address for kafof-bagag: kasael@olvarqdyn.corp